
Training on Public Relations and Effective Communication
Effective public relations (PR) and communication skills are crucial for building and maintaining a positive image and fostering strong relationships with various stakeholders. In todayās fast-paced and interconnected world, effective public relations (PR) and communication are more critical than ever. Organizations need to communicate clearly and consistently to build trust, manage their reputation, and engage effectively with their stakeholders.
This course aims to equip participants with the essential skills and knowledge to develop strategic PR campaigns, handle media relations, and communicate effectively within and outside their organizations. Through practical exercises, case studies, and interactive sessions, participants will learn how to craft compelling messages, manage crises, and leverage digital media to enhance their PR efforts.
